SwiftString is a lightweight string extension for Swift 3. This library was motivated by having to search StackOverflow for common string operations, and wanting them to be in one place with test coverage.
Note the original client side Swift 2 repo can be found here: https://github.com/amayne/SwiftString
This fork is intended as a server side utility.
import SwiftStringbetween(left, right)
"<a>foo</a>".between("<a>", "</a>") // "foo"
"<a><a>foo</a></a>".between("<a>", "</a>") // "<a>foo</a>"
"<a>foo".between("<a>", "</a>") // nil
"Some strings } are very {weird}, dont you think?".between("{", "}") // "weird"
"<a></a>".between("<a>", "</a>") // nil
 "<a>foo</a>".between("<a>", "<a>") // nilcamelize()
"os version".camelize() // "osVersion"
"HelloWorld".camelize() // "helloWorld"
"someword With Characters".camelize() // "somewordWithCharacters"
"data_rate".camelize() // "dataRate"
"background-color".camelize() // "backgroundColor"capitalize()
"hello world".capitalize() // "Hello World"chompLeft(string)
"foobar".chompLeft("foo") // "bar"
"foobar".chompLeft("bar") // "foo"chompRight(string)
"foobar".chompRight("bar") // "foo"
"foobar".chompRight("foo") // "bar"collapseWhitespace()
"  String   \t libraries are   \n\n\t fun\n!  ".collapseWhitespace() // "String libraries are fun !")count(string)
"hi hi ho hey hihey".count("hi") // 3decodeHTML()
"The Weekend ‘King Of The Fall’".decodeHTML() // "The Weekend ‘King Of The Fall’"
"<strong> 4 < 5 & 3 > 2 .</strong> Price: 12 €.  @ ".decodeHTML() // "<strong> 4 < 5 & 3 > 2 .</strong> Price: 12 €.  @ "
"this is so "good"".decodeHTML() // "this is so \"good\""endsWith(suffix)
"hello world".endsWith("world") // true
"hello world".endsWith("foo") // falseensureLeft(prefix)
"/subdir".ensureLeft("/") // "/subdir"
"subdir".ensureLeft("/") // "/subdir"ensureRight(suffix)
"subdir/".ensureRight("/") // "subdir/"
"subdir".ensureRight("/") // "subdir/"indexOf(substring)
"hello".indexOf("hell"), // 0
"hello".indexOf("lo"), // 3
"hello".indexOf("world") // nilinitials()
"First".initials(), // "F"
"First Last".initials(), // "FL"
"First Middle1 Middle2 Middle3 Last".initials() // "FMMML"initialsFirstAndLast()
"First Last".initialsFirstAndLast(), // "FL"
"First Middle1 Middle2 Middle3 Last".initialsFirstAndLast() // "FL"isAlpha()
"fdafaf3".isAlpha() // false
"afaf".isAlpha() // true
"dfdf--dfd".isAlpha() // falseisAlphaNumeric()
"afaf35353afaf".isAlphaNumeric() // true
"FFFF99fff".isAlphaNumeric() // true
"99".isAlphaNumeric() // true
"afff".isAlphaNumeric() // true
"-33".isAlphaNumeric() // false
"aaff..".isAlphaNumeric() // falseisEmpty()
" ".isEmpty() // true
"\t\t\t ".isEmpty() // true
"\n\n".isEmpty() // true
"helo".isEmpty() // falseisNumeric()
"abc".isNumeric() // false
"123a".isNumeric() // false
"1".isNumeric() // true
"22".isNumeric() // true
"33.0".isNumeric() // true
"-63.0".isNumeric() // truelatinize()
"šÜįéïöç".latinize() // "sUieioc"
"crème brûlée".latinize() // "creme brulee"lines()
"test".lines() // ["test"]
"test\nsentence".lines() // ["test", "sentence"]
"test \nsentence".lines() // ["test ", "sentence"]pad(n, string)
"hello".pad(2) // "  hello  "
"hello".pad(1, "\t") // "\thello\t"padLeft(n, string)
"hello".padLeft(10) // "          hello"
"what?".padLeft(2, "!") // "!!what?"padRight(n, string)
"hello".padRight(10) // "hello          "
"hello".padRight(2, "!") // "hello!!"startsWith(prefix)
"hello world".startsWith("hello") // true
"hello world".startsWith("foo") // falsesplit(separator)
"hello world".split(" ")[0] // "hello"
"hello world".split(" ")[1] // "world"
"helloworld".split(" ")[0] // "helloworld"times(n)
"hi".times(3) // "hihihi"
" ".times(10) // "          "toBool()
"asdwads".toBool() // nil
"true".toBool() // true
"false".toBool() // falsetoFloat()
"asdwads".toFloat() // nil
"2.00".toFloat() // 2.0
"2".toFloat() // 2.0toInt()
"asdwads".toInt() // nil
"2.00".toInt() // 2
"2".toInt() // 2toDate()
"asdwads".toDate() // nil
"2014-06-03".toDate() // NSDatetoDateTime()
"asdwads".toDateTime() // nil
"2014-06-03 13:15:01".toDateTime() // NSDatetoDouble()
"asdwads".toDouble() // nil
"2.00".toDouble() // 2.0
"2".toDouble() // 2.0trimmedLeft()
"        How are you? ".trimmedLeft() // "How are you? "trimmedRight()
" How are you?   ".trimmedRight() // " How are you?"trimmed()
"    How are you?   ".trimmed() // "How are you?"slugify()
"Global Thermonuclear Warfare".slugify() // "global-thermonuclear-warfare"
"Crème brûlée".slugify() // "creme-brulee"stripPunctuation()
"My, st[ring] *full* of %punct)".stripPunctuation() // "My string full of punct"substring(startIndex, length)
"hello world".substring(0, length: 1) // "h"
"hello world".substring(0, length: 11) // "hello world"[subscript]
"hello world"[0...1] // "he"
"hello world"[0..<1] // "h"
"hello world"[0] // "h"
"hello world"[0...10] // "hello world"Package.swift file:.Package(
